How much does it cost to rent an apartment in College Station?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| College Station Studio Apartments Under $3900 | $1,461 | $579 | $1,999 |
| College Station 1 Bedroom Apartments Under $3900 | $1,305 | $599 | $2,595 |
| College Station 2 Bedroom Apartments Under $3900 | $1,325 | $499 | $4,854 |
| College Station 3 Bedroom Apartments Under $3900 | $1,387 | $599 | $6,813 |
| College Station 4 Bedroom Apartments Under $3900 | $1,136 | $419 | $10,000+ |
